Products specifications
  • Lifecycle Status
    NRND (Last Updated: 8 months ago)
  • Mount
    Through Hole
  • Mounting Type
    Through Hole
  • Package / Case
    8-DIP (0.300, 7.62mm)
  • Number of Pins
    8
  • Operating Temperature

    -25°C~125°C
  • Packaging

    Tube
  • JESD-609 Code
    e3
  • Part Status

    Not For New Designs
  • Moisture Sensitivity Level (MSL)
    1 (Unlimited)
  • Number of Terminations
    8
  • ECCN Code
    EAR99
  • Terminal Finish
    Matte Tin (Sn) - annealed
  • Voltage - Supply
    11V~18V
  • Terminal Position
    DUAL
  • Number of Functions
    1
  • Base Part Number
    L6561
  • Pin Count

    8
  • Number of Outputs
    2
  • Input Voltage-Nom
    14.5V
  • Analog IC - Other Type
    POWER FACTOR CONTROLLER
  • Operating Supply Current
    4mA
  • Max Supply Current
    5.5mA
  • Input Voltage (Min)
    11V
  • Output Current-Max
    0.7A
  • Control Technique
    PULSE WIDTH MODULATION
  • Switcher Configuration
    SINGLE
  • Input Current
    2.6mA
  • Mode
    Discontinuous (Transition)
  • Current - Startup
    50μA
  • REACH SVHC
    No SVHC
  • Radiation Hardening

    No
  • RoHS Status

    ROHS3 Compliant
  • Lead Free
    Lead Free
